Output d93997f03b34701c0eeb0c4079b5fab666e21bf3eb223d59fcd4bd1a44da14a7:8

value
3068090
script pubkey
OP_0 OP_PUSHBYTES_20 5e305d39b7b22b66b387778af7917296c1836c1b
address
bc1qtcc96wdhkg4kdvu8w7900ytjjmqcxmqmz9grqd
transaction
d93997f03b34701c0eeb0c4079b5fab666e21bf3eb223d59fcd4bd1a44da14a7
confirmations
71097
spent
true